Hawaii - 50th state to join the United States. It is the only state that was once its own kingdom, until the monarchy was overthrown and the islands were annexed as a U.S. territory in 1898. It is also the only state that is actually growing in land area (not surprising, considering that they're volcanic islands).

Arkhangelsk - A city in northwestern Russia, on the coast of the White Sea. Although people had lived in (and fought over) this area since the early days of Vikings, the present city was founded in 1584 by order of Ivan the Terrible, serving as Russia's only link to sea trade for over a hundred years. During WWII, it was one of the two port cities (the other was Murmansk) through which Allied aid came into the Soviet Union.

Oahu - The most populated of the Hawaiian Islands and third largest in land area. 44mi long and 30mi across, it is the 20th largest island in the United States. 75% of Hawaii's population lives on this island, and 75% of those people live in or near the city of Honolulu on it's southern shore. Kamehameha conquered this island in 1795, marked as the start of the Kingdom of Hawaii that would last until the annexation to the U.S. in 1898.

Rochester - The third largest city in New York state, after New York City and Buffalo. Became one of America's first boomtowns after the Erie Canal opened in 1823. In the 1830s, it was the largest producer of flour in the United States, giving it the nickname of the "Flour City," until later in the 19th century when the flour industry moved westward with the agriculture.

Amarillo - 14th largest city in Texas, and the largest city in the Texas Panhandle. It's name comes from the Spanish word for yellow. In the 1930s, it was the world's only source of commercial Helium. Historic Route 66 runs through this city.

Yellow (River) - Also known as Huang He, it is the 6th longest river in the world, and 2nd longest in Asia, after the Yangtze. It is known as "the cradle of Chinese civilization." It has also been nicknamed "China's Sorrow" due to its many devastating floods throughout history. In fact, the two deadliest natural disasters in recorded history (not counting famines or epidemics) were caused by the flooding of this river (2nd worst in 1887, and the worst in 1931, which killed 1 to 4 million people). Its name comes from the appearance of its muddy water. The saying "when the Yellow River flows clear" is basically a Chinese version of the phrase "when pigs fly."

Willamette Valley - A famous location for anyone who played the classic kid's edutainment game Oregon Trail, this Oregon fruit basket was a popular destination for settlers who traveled west during the mid to late 1800s. The final stretch to the valley required settlers to either brave the Columbia River or the Dalles road.
